About

Tsuneo Imanaka is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Physiology and Clinical Biochemistry. According to data from OpenAlex, Tsuneo Imanaka has authored 158 papers receiving a total of 4.4k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 116 papers in Molecular Biology, 29 papers in Physiology and 25 papers in Clinical Biochemistry. Recurrent topics in Tsuneo Imanaka’s work include Peroxisome Proliferator-Activated Receptors (73 papers), Metabolism and Genetic Disorders (25 papers) and Adipose Tissue and Metabolism (21 papers). Tsuneo Imanaka is often cited by papers focused on Peroxisome Proliferator-Activated Receptors (73 papers), Metabolism and Genetic Disorders (25 papers) and Adipose Tissue and Metabolism (21 papers). Tsuneo Imanaka collaborates with scholars based in Japan, United States and Netherlands. Tsuneo Imanaka's co-authors include Tatsuya Takano, Masashi Morita, Paul B. Lazarow, H Shio, Gillian M. Small, Hiroyuki Itabe, Ryuichiro Sato, Sadaki Yokota, Nobuyuki Shimozawa and Junji Kimura and has published in prestigious journals such as Science,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ences and Journal of Biological Chemistry.
